Abstract
Trust is an important factor that influences the success of application of Internet service such as B2C E-commerce. In this paper, dynamic reputation evaluation computing model in service-oriented computing environment is proposed. Mathematical formula of dynamic trust for in service-oriented computing environment is discussed firstly. Then reputation evaluation model is further proposed based on the relationship between trust and reputation. In the proposed model, classical processes of reputation in service-oriented computing environment are discussed. At last, a group of numerical experiments have been performed to simulate the proposed mathematical model of dynamic reputation evaluation for B2C E-commerce in service-oriented computing environment.
